Articulated and Tandem Streamers
These are streamers that are extended in length.
Intruders typically have an extended body and use wire or braided line to attach a hook that is at the rear of the fly. This allows for a smaller hook with a larger size on the fly body.
Tandem flies always have two hooks "in tandem". One in front of the other.
Articulated flies always have a hook at the rear, and have a hinge or wire in the middle to allow for articulated movement.
All the flies here have either a trailer hook or two tandem hooks.
Note that many of these patterns are tied for winter steelhead or Chinook salmon on extra strong hooks.
